At the pinnacle of Yarra Valley wine, Andrew’s wines showcase what the region does best, including bright, elegant Chardonnay and aromatic Pinot Noir. Andrew is chief winemaker at the acclaimed Coldstream Hills winery, where he draws on more than three decades of winemaking experience and a global understanding of what makes great wine. When he’s not playing football with his three sons, that is.
Crafting cool-climate classics
Growing up in country Victoria surrounded by vineyards, Andrew was bitten by the winemaking bug early on. He attempted his first wine in his dad’s shed when he was just 13.
“Everything went wrong … It was undrinkable and highly explosive,” he says.
But with more years behind him and a degree in agriculture, Andrew was becoming an impressive winemaker. He headed to France to study winemaking at the University of Bordeaux and work in a few wineries, before doing a vintage in California.
“I think Australian winemakers have an innate desire to travel,” says Andrew. “And I think that’s super important because rather than just looking at what’s in your own backyard, you get out there and see what’s around. And that gives you ideas.”
Back in Australia, he built his reputation in well-known Victorian wineries before joining Coldstream Hills in 2001. Based in the cool-climate Yarra Valley wine region, Coldstream Hills was founded by renowned wine writer James Halliday and has become one of the region’s best wineries.
Perched on a hill, the winery overlooks an amphitheatre of vines that give way to the Great Dividing Range in the distance. It’s a stunning view that inspires Andrew to create wines that reflect this environment: fresh, clean, vibrant.
“My winemaking is about respecting the vineyard, and in the winery doing as little as possible, just nurturing those wines along the way,” says Andrew. “But at the same time, having the freedom to constantly look at ways we can improve what we’re doing.
“We want Coldstream Hills to continue to play an important part in the Yarra Valley, to make great wines, to show the world what Coldstream Hills, the Yarra Valley and Australia is all about.”
